Question for you guys... I'm seeing that a bunch of you have your front mounted intercoolers with no grill in the front. I have the Tsunami bumper with mesh installed and I'm going to be getting my turbo (finally) put in on the 11th. Should I ditch the mesh or leave it in place to keep crap from hitting the intercooler and oil coolers? I like how it looks either way, but I'm not sure if there is a compelling reason to remove the mesh or not. Leave the mesh. I took out the oem grill because half of it is solid and blocks airflow, but everything else seems fine with a mesh. It will get dinged up without one. I left the mesh on with my new bumper.
